- Summary
- The University of Oregon Dental School's Dental Hygiene Program operated from 1949 to 2003, during which time it evolved from a two-year certificate program to an accredited Bachelor of Science degree program. This collection includes departmental records, curriculum samplings, and personal correspondences from throughout the department's history, including a significant portion from former department chairs Rachel Espey and Margaret Ryan. In addition, records from the program's highly involved alumni network are accessible for insight on student life and alumni networking, which include the department's unofficial "Prophy Pals" newsletter and materials from the program's 1999 50th Jubilee.

Historical Note
The University of Oregon Dental School's Dental Hygiene Program in Portland, OR, formally began in 1949, but its earliest history begins in 1928. At this time, 48 women completed a 2-year dental hygiene course offered by North Pacific College of Oregon, which became the University of Oregon Dental School in 1945. Due to the fact that dental hygiene had not been formally recognized for practice in the state of Oregon, this program was quickly discontinued and graduates had to seek employment in other states. Despite these early legal troubles, in the fall of 1949, Oregon enacted a law which formally defined and recognized the practice of dental hygiene in the state, and a two-year dental hygiene curriculum was made available at the school once again with the aid of a W. K. Kellogg Foundation grant. The certificate program eventually evolved into a baccalaureate program, retaining this accreditation until the program's closure in 2003.
Initially, this two-year program awarded a certificate upon completion, but under department chair Rachel K. Espey (1966-1976), courses were upgraded and substantiated considerably, and by 1976, the certificate curriculum was phased out and replaced by one which awarded a bachelor's degree upon completion. Under further guidance from department chair Margaret "Peg" Ryan (1977-1997), the program survived numerous budget cuts and fostered a spirit of camaraderie and support that was, in turn, adopted by faculty in their teaching styles and passed along to their students to embrace in their own practicing of dental hygiene. The Dental Hygiene Program committed itself, first and foremost, to the education of dental hygienists in the state of Oregon, but often hosted students from out-of-state as well.
While the department concerned itself with academic and institutional affairs, the program's alumni group primarily functioned as a professional and social network that documented student and alumni activities, such as the "Prophy Pals" alumni newsletter (1956-1969) and the 1999 50th Jubilee. The Dental Hygiene Program was primarily comprised of (and operated by) a body of women in dentistry who were fully committed to uplifting and supporting each other in a time when dentistry (and perhaps medicine in general) were male-dominated fields. The close-knit nature of the program's alumni is evident in the decades-worth of post-graduate networking, newsletters, and updates present in this collection, as well as the success of the program's 50th Jubilee in 1999. Many former faculty and alumni have since gone on to hold similar positions at other institutions, including the Dental Hygiene program offered at Pacific University.
Content Description
The Dental Hygiene Program records house the departmental and administrative records of Oregon Health & Science University's Dental Hygiene Program, as well as the personal and operational records of the OHSU Dental Hygiene Program's Alumni Association. This collection, dating from 1949 to 2003, consists of personal correspondence, meeting minutes, administrative records, accreditation proposals, curriculum samplings, promotional materials, and photographs, all of which evidence the institutional development and departmental milestones of the Dental Hygiene Program from its opening in 1949 to its closure in 2003. This collection documents many aspects of the program's existence in great detail, which may be of interest to those wishing to learn more about a historical program once offered by the School of Dentistry.
This collection is unique in that it offers a very detailed insight into the departmental and institutional affairs of the program, as well as its students and alumni, which cannot be easily found elsewhere as the School of Dentistry maintains few public records regarding this historical program offering. Records in this collection also highlight the contributions and accomplishments of certain individuals (and the department as a whole) who were almost entirely all women during a time when both medicine and dentistry were still very much male-dominated fields. This is best exemplified by Rachel Epsey's personal correspondence and Margaret M. Ryan's 2003 remarks, both of which are housed in this collection. Researchers interested in the development and growth of the Dental Hygiene Program, the contributions of women in the fields of dentistry and dental hygiene, and the functions and operations of an extensive (yet close-knit) alumni network may find this collection to be a valuable resource to consult.
